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Car locksmith professionals provide a series of services to help you restore access to your vehicle and ensure its security. Here are a few of the most typical services:
- Car Lockout Assistance: If you're locked out of your car, a locksmith can unlock without triggering damage.
- Key Replacement: They can produce new keys if you've lost your initial set.
- Key Fob Programming: Modern lorries typically use key fobs, and a professional locksmith can program a new fob or reset an existing one.
- Ignition Repair: If your ignition switch is malfunctioning, a locksmith can diagnose and repair the concern.
- Transponder Key Services: Many vehicles use transponder keys, which need specialized programming. A professional locksmith can manage this for you.
- Lock Rekeying: If you require to change the locks on your car, a locksmith can rekey them to match a brand-new set of keys.
- Safe and Secure Entry: They can supply safe entry methods, such as utilizing lock choices or slim jims, to avoid any damage to your vehicle.

What to Expect When You Call a Locksmith
- Preliminary Contact: When you call a locksmith, offer them with your place and a short description of the problem.
- Arrival Time: Ask about their approximated arrival time. The majority of reputable locksmith professionals can show up within 30 minutes to an hour.
- Verification: Upon arrival, the locksmith will validate your identity and ownership of the vehicle to guarantee they are offering service to the right individual.
- Medical diagnosis and Solution: They will assess the circumstance and offer a solution, describing any charges and the process involved.
- Payment: Once the service is completed, they will provide a detailed bill and accept various payment approaches, consisting of cash, credit cards, and mobile payments.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does a car locksmith service cost?A: The expense of a car locksmith service can vary depending upon the type of service, the complexity of the lock, and the place. Typically, you can exp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for a standard car lockout service. Key replacement and programming can vary from ₤ 75 to 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ith open a car without a key?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can use various tools and techniques, such as lock choices or slim jims, to open a car without a key. They are trained to do this efficiently and without causing damage to the vehicle.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to open my car?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to open your car, provided they ver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le. This is a standard practice to guarantee the security and integrity of the service.
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to open a car?A: The time it takes for a locksmith to open a car can differ, however it generally takes in between 5 and 30 minutes. Aspects like the type of lock and the locksmith's experience can affect the period.
Q: Can a locksmith make a brand-new key for my car?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can create a new key for your car. They can likewise program transponder keys for modern-day cars.
Q: Do I need to be present when the locksmith shows up?A: Yes, it is necessary to be present when the locksmith gets here. They require to validate your identity and ownership of the vehicle before offering service.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a broken ignition switch?A: Yes, lots of locksmith professionals use ignition switch repair and replacement services. They can detect the problem and replace the switch if necessary.
